Cash Management and Borrowing Through Box Spread Options
Replicating Treasury Bill Yields and Bank Credit Lines with Exchange-Listed Options
Financial engineering has created direct alternatives for functions that once strictly required a traditional intermediary, such as a bank, a brokerage desk, or a money market fund manager. The box spread is one of the clearest examples. It is a precise, four-leg configuration of exchange-listed options that, structured one way, replicates the risk and return profile of a short-term U.S. Treasury bill, and structured in reverse, replicates a line of credit priced entirely by the options market rather than a bank. Both applications route around intermediaries that would otherwise capture a spread or add unnecessary cost.
This dual utility is especially valuable for managing liquidity in the absence of a predictable stream of cash flow, which requires a saving option to hold excess cash and a borrowing mechanism to cover temporary capital needs. Holding cash in standard money market funds subjects the interest income to top ordinary income tax rates, while borrowing from traditional bank lines of credit often exposes the borrower to high interest rates and restrictive collateral requirements. The sections that follow examine each application in turn, beginning with cash management and then addressing portfolio borrowing.
Cash Management: The Long Box Spread
To optimize net yield on short-term reserves, an investment can be directed into an exchange-traded fund that executes a Long Box Spread strategy utilizing exchange-listed options on a broad-based index. Instead of purchasing a traditional debt instrument, the vehicle captures yield through a synchronous four-leg option spread:
- Long Box Spread Mechanics: The fund establishes the position by purchasing a bull call spread (buying a lower-strike call and selling a higher-strike call) and concurrently purchasing a bear put spread (buying a higher-strike put and selling a lower-strike put) across the same expiration horizon. Because the directional sensitivities of these four options contracts perfectly counterbalance each other, all directional market risk is neutralized. The structure pays out a fixed cash settlement value at expiration, tracking the safety and return profile of a short-term U.S. Treasury bill. It also carries a mathematical immunity to dividend fluctuations in the underlying index, which European put-call parity makes explicit.
European put-call parity ties the price of a call and a put at the same strike to the dividend-adjusted spot price and the discounted strike. Combining a bull call spread and a bear put spread, the four options legs mathematically reorganize into a synthetic long position at one strike and a synthetic short position at the other. Subtracting one from the other, the way a long box spread is built, cancels that dividend term entirely.
Box Spread Value: (S e−qT − K1 e−rT) − (S e−qT − K2 e−rT) = (K2 − K1) e−rT
Where C and P are the call and put prices, S is the spot price of the underlying, K1 and K2 are the two strikes, r is the risk-free rate, q is the underlying's dividend yield, and T is the time to expiration.
What survives is the discounted width between the two strikes, a fixed dollar amount that depends only on the risk-free rate and time to expiration, not on the underlying index's price or its dividend policy. This is the structural reason a box spread can be quoted and traded as a rate, the way a Treasury bill is, rather than as a directional position on any particular index or security.
- Taxation and Regulatory Risk: The primary advantage is that the exchange-traded fund manages returns internally to prevent income distributions. The investor realizes the accumulated return upon the eventual sale of the fund shares, currently qualifying for capital gains treatment based on the holding period.
This favorable treatment remains subject to ongoing regulatory scrutiny. The IRS applies heightened scrutiny to conversion transactions under IRC §1258, a provision aimed at strategies that are economically equivalent to a loan, and applying it to box spread ETFs could force the fund to recognize ordinary income internally and distribute it as taxable dividends, undermining the tax-deferral advantage that makes the wrapper valuable. This is an evolving area, and current tax treatment should be confirmed with the fund and a tax professional before relying on it.
Portfolio Borrowing: The Short Box Spread
When a portfolio requires short-term liquidity, investors often face a choice between liquidating appreciated assets or drawing on a traditional bank line of credit. Liquidating assets triggers an immediate capital gains liability, while bank credit lines often carry high interest rates, restrictive collateral requirements, and administrative delay. A short box spread offers a third path, using the same options market mechanics as its long counterpart to borrow directly against the portfolio.
- Short Box Spread Mechanics: By reversing the long box spread layout, a short box spread can be executed directly within an existing brokerage account to capture an upfront cash credit from the options market. The position is established by executing a bear call spread (selling a lower-strike call and buying a higher-strike call) and concurrently executing a bull put spread (selling a higher-strike put and buying a lower-strike put) across the same expiration horizon. This structure functions as a fixed-rate loan issued directly against liquid portfolio collateral, locking in a borrowing cost pegged near Treasury rates, which are typically lower than bank rates. This financing structure is generally practical only within a portfolio margin account, detailed immediately below.
Because a properly constructed box spread is equity delta-neutral and carries no directional market exposure, it does not hedge the underlying collateral or trigger a constructive sale of those assets under IRC §1259. These rules, including how they apply to short sales against an appreciated position and to option collars, are examined in more depth in Managing Concentrated Wealth, Part 1.
A standard Regulation T account requires margin on a short box spread equal to the full width between the strikes, the same amount the trade is meant to raise. This defeats the purpose, since the resulting cash cannot be withdrawn without triggering a margin call. Portfolio margin instead evaluates the position's actual risk, which for a properly constructed box spread is effectively zero, and reduces the requirement accordingly. This is what makes portfolio margin approval a practical necessity for this strategy rather than a preference.
- Taxation, Character and Scope: While traditional interest expenses on personal bank credit lines may not be tax-deductible, the financing cost of a short box spread is characterized as a capital loss from options trading. A standard margin loan used to buy securities instead generates investment interest expense, deductible only up to the investor's net investment income for the year under IRC §163(d), with any excess carried forward. Because the short box spread's financing cost is a capital loss rather than interest expense, it bypasses this limitation entirely and offsets capital gains directly, regardless of the investor's net investment income for the year. The loss also receives a blended 60% long-term and 40% short-term character under Section 1256(a)(3), regardless of the actual holding period, since the underlying options qualify as Section 1256 contracts.
This advantage is specific to portfolio leverage or personal liquidity needs. If the borrowed cash instead funds a business venture or an active real estate acquisition, where the interest would ordinarily be fully deductible against ordinary income under IRC §162, a short box spread is a poor substitute. It converts a valuable ordinary deduction into a restricted capital loss.
- Taxation, Timing and Limits: This loss is not necessarily deferred until maturity. Section 1256 contracts are subject to mandatory mark-to-market rules under Section 1256(a)(1), so a spread held across a calendar year-end is treated as sold at fair market value on December 31st, with the accrued portion of the loss recognized in the current tax year and the remainder recognized at maturity. This cuts both ways. Because a short box spread is a fixed liability whose present value moves inversely with interest rates, a sharp rise in rates before year-end can register as a taxable gain in the current year even though the investor still owes the full strike width at maturity, a mismatch that can leave a much larger, harder-to-use loss trapped in the following year.
Separately, the straddle loss deferral rules under IRC §1092 are statutorily disapplied under Section 1256(a)(4), provided the position is not combined with other offsetting positions elsewhere in the portfolio, so the resulting capital loss can be used directly against capital gains generated across the portfolio. This structure requires matching gains to be efficient. Without sufficient capital gains in the same tax year, standard capital loss limitation rules cap the deduction against ordinary income at $3,000, with the remainder trapped as a carryforward into future tax years.
Risks
- Early-Assignment Risk: To eliminate the risk of forced early settlement, these box spread structures must utilize European-style, cash-settled index options, such as those on the S&P 500 index itself. These should not be substituted with options on an ETF that tracks the same index. ETF options are American-style and physically settled, which carries early-assignment risk that can collapse the financing structure prematurely. Holding physically settled options through expiration also introduces pin risk, where the gross notional delivery of the underlying ETF shares can trigger margin breaches and forced weekend liquidation. Substituting ETF options also forfeits the Section 1256 tax treatment described elsewhere in this article.
- Collateral, Margin, and Portfolio Margin Requirements: A short box spread's options liability must be backed by portfolio collateral, and approval for portfolio margin is not a one-time gate. FINRA mandates a minimum equity threshold, commonly $100,000 and often higher at individual brokers, to keep that status active. If a market drawdown pushes account equity below that threshold, the broker can revoke portfolio margin approval and revert the account to standard Regulation T rules. If a short box spread is open when that happens, the sudden jump in margin requirements can trigger an immediate, severe margin call.
Even within a portfolio margin account operating normally, a decline in the underlying assets shrinks the equity cushion, introducing an ordinary risk of a margin call. The buffer maintained against such drawdowns should be sized against both the trade's own requirement and this account-level minimum.
- Mark-to-Market Volatility and Rate Lock: While the final payoff value of a box spread is fixed at expiration, intraday market volatility can cause index option bid-ask spreads to widen before maturity. This can temporarily distort the mark-to-market valuation of the position and increase margin requirements. The rate is also locked at execution on both sides of the trade, which creates an opportunity cost if prevailing rates move. Short box borrowers face the risk that market rates decline during the term of the spread, leaving them locked into a financing cost that is now above the market rate. Long box investors face the opposite risk. If market yields rise after the position is established, their capital is locked at the lower rate for the remainder of the term.
- Straddle Integrity Risk: The favorable capital loss treatment available on a short box spread depends on the position remaining standalone, composed entirely of qualifying Section 1256 contracts. If it becomes entangled with other offsetting trades elsewhere in the portfolio, whether intentionally or not, it can be treated as part of a larger straddle, potentially reintroducing the loss deferral rules the structure is otherwise designed to avoid. Careful position tracking is required to preserve this treatment. This risk applies to the short box spread specifically, since the long box's tax treatment is managed internally by the fund.
- Execution Cost and Scale: Because a box spread requires executing four distinct options legs simultaneously, the position incurs multiple layers of bid-ask spread crossing, exchange fees, and broker commissions. For smaller capital amounts, this added cost can meaningfully degrade the net yield or effective borrowing rate relative to the quoted Treasury-like benchmark. As a result, box spreads are generally only economically efficient when executed at scale, typically in tranches of $100,000 or more, where the fixed cost is diluted by the size of the capital involved.
Execution and Coordination
Selecting and deploying these structures requires accurate underwriting, strict tracking of asset location, and disciplined risk sizing from the outset. Box spreads and other straddle-based positions depend on precise, fact-specific interactions with the tax code that fall outside the scope of general tax preparation. Confirmation from a professional experienced specifically in derivatives and options taxation is warranted before implementation, alongside coordination with the custodian or broker-dealer responsible for confirming portfolio margin eligibility and monitoring collateral in real time.
